    Default Remedy to remove stains

    Here's a remedy to remove stains from jeans which was being transfer to Gucci bag. The cure is darlie toothpaste and colgate!! I tried it n my Gucci looks as good as new. Not smelly and refreshing

    NOTE : Use a good cloth. Damp it. Then apply colgate on cloth and *go in circle* on the stain and you will the the patch darken. Fear not.. coz its wet.. after that, use water and sort of rub / massage over the stain also in circle movement. Then hang to dry!! Must dry okie!! If not later moudly then you know..

    For my case, when my Gucci is dry. I smell it and its nice and the stain part looks as good as new.
